Streamwood Park District's Park Place Family Recreation Center

Located at 550 S Park Blvd Room 112 in Streamwood, IL, the Park Place Family Recreation Center is a premier facility operated by the Streamwood Park District. This recreation center offers a wide range of activities and amenities for people of all ages, making it a popular destination for local families.

Specialties and Facilities

The center specializes in providing recreational opportunities and has several key features, including a wheelchair-accessible car park and entrance. Inside, visitors will find a basketball court and various equipment for workouts. The facility is also known for being suitable for children's birthday parties.

Opinions and Reviews

With an impressive average rating of 4.5 out of 5 stars based on 302 reviews on Google My Business, it's clear that the Park Place Family Recreation Center is well-regarded by the local community. Many reviewers praise the center for its spaciousness, allowing for a comfortable workout experience without overcrowding. The facility's hot tub and pool are also mentioned favorably, with some reviewers noting that weekday afternoons provide a quiet time for swimming without a lifeguard on duty.
